This is how RX 7700S and PRO W7500 compete in popular games:

  • RX 7700S is 16% faster in 1080p
  • RX 7700S is 18% faster in 1440p
  • RX 7700S is 25% faster in 4K

Pros & cons summary


Performance score 38.75 34.54
Recency 4 January 2023 3 August 2023
Power consumption (TDP) 100 Watt 70 Watt

RX 7700S has a 12.2% higher aggregate performance score.

PRO W7500, on the other hand, has an age advantage of 6 months, and 42.9% lower power consumption.

The Radeon RX 7700S is our recommended choice as it beats the Radeon PRO W7500 in performance tests.

Be aware that Radeon RX 7700S is a notebook card while Radeon PRO W7500 is a workstation one.
